no no wiping only dalvic cache and cache will not wipe data or settings. it only wipes temp files. sometimes these files can pile and and get corrupted. if you get weird bugs, glitches, or bad battery drain then sometimes wiping dalvik cache and cache will fix it. it should always be the first thing you do to trouble shoot.

i would wipe dalvik cache and cache on both phones and see if that helps. but i think your wife's phone sounds more like a new battery is needed.
